God Help the Girl: Stuart Murdoch of Belle & Sebastian Makes a Musical!

Wednesday April 8, 2009
Belle & Sebastian frontman Stuart Murdoch —one of the finest songwriters, in any realm, of the last two decades— has announced a brand new project: God Help the Girl. That's the name/title of his brand new 'musical,' a narrative, character-based album unrelated to his rock'n'roll dayjob.

On tour with Belle & Sebastian in 2004, the twee-pop pin-up was out for a morning jog(!), and heard a song in his noggin that he knew wasn't made for the B&S ball. "I could hear female voices and strings, I could hear the whole thing, but I just couldn’t envisage myself singing it with the group," Murdoch recounts. As the tour went on, Murdoch conceived of more not-band-based songs, and started stringing them into a narrative. Now he's got a story that's worth talking about!

Thus, God Help the Girl was born. Vocally speaking, the Girl in question turns out to be Catherine Ireton. The leader of folkie duo The Go Away Birds (and one-time B&S cover-star on the "White Collar Boy" single) plays the story's leading lady, taking lead vocal on much of the record. Other guests belting it out over the 45-piece-orchestral-arrangements include Asya of teen-pop tyros Smoosh, and Neil Hannon, the pasty rake from the Divine Comedy.

Having already branched out from Belle & Sebastian thus far this year —with a rare solo cut on the monstrous Dark Was the Night compile— Murdoch will truly venture away from the band synonymous with his songwriting come June 23. That's when God Help the Girl is unveiled in full; on Matador Records in the North of America, and Rough Trade for the rest of the planet.

God Help the Girl
1. "Act of the Apostle" (vocalist: Catherine Ireton)
2. "God Help the Girl" (Ireton)
3. "Pretty Eve in the Tub" (Stuart Murdoch, Ireton)
4. "A Unified Theory" (instrumental)
5. "Hiding Neath My Umbrella" (Ireton, Murdoch)
6. "Funny Little Frog" (Brittany Stallings)
7. "If You Could Speak" (Ireton, Anna Miles)
8. "Musician Please Take Heed" (Ireton)
9. "Perfection as a Hipster (Neil Hannon, Ireton)
10. "Come Monday Night" (Ireton)
11. "Music Room Window" (instrumental)
12. "I Just Want His Jeans" (Asya from Smoosh)
13. "I'll Have to Dance With Cassie" (Ireton)
14. "A Down and Dusky Blonde" (various)
